ALEXANDRIA, Va., Nov. 11 -- United States Patent no. 12,466,948, issued on Nov. 11, was assigned to SINGULAR SOLUTIONS INC. (North York, Canada).

"Ultra-fast marine-biodegradable composite film" was invented by Mirek Planeta (Mississauga, Canada), Alex Mann (Vaughan, Canada) and Vladimir Climov (Toronto).

According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"An ultra-fast marine-biodegradable composite film can include at least one water-soluble layer, and at least one marine-biodegradable layer disposed in contact with the at least one water-soluble layer.
